53.8317598, -1.95616456Situated only 1.2 km from Keighley and Worth Valley Railway, the 4-star Old White Lion Hotel Haworth features Wi-Fi throughout the property and free private parking on site. This family-friendly hotel is a good starting point for exploring Haworth, including Bronte Parsonage Museum, which is nearly a 5-minute stroll away.
Location
Wuthering Arts is located about a 5-minute drive from the property, and such natural sites as Bronte Waterfall are 3.1 km away. Hall Green Baptist Chapel is not far from the Old White Lion Haworth, while Leeds Bradford airport is 30 km from it. The local heritage Cliffe Castle Museum is situated 15 minutes by car from the accommodation.
C Bronte Parsonage bus stop is within easy reach of The Old White Lion Hotel.
Rooms
Certain rooms have a stone fireplace along with a wardrobe for guests' convenience. They offer an electric kettle and glassware. The private bathrooms have a shower, as well as comforts such as complimentary toiletries.
Eat & Drink
Breakfast is provided in the restaurant. The à la carte Gimmerton restaurant serves a variety of dishes, including European cuisine. You can visit a café situated close by and taste British cuisine.
